## Onboarding: GraphLoom Access

New contributors to GraphLoom, our dependency graph visualizer, need read access to the render cache before the weekly eng sync demo. Request access through the Tellbrook portal, then initialize your workstation with the setup script. When prompted during initialization, enter the recovery passphrase shown below.

strongbox words: oliael-gilax-lamael

Subject: Memtrace cut-over complete

Team,

Cut-over to Memtrace v2 for GPU memory profiling finished last night. Old v1 agents are disabled; any tickets referencing v1 dashboards should be closed as resolved-by-migration. Sampling overhead is now under 2% and allocation traces include kernel names. Known gap: profiles older than 30 days were not migrated. Point customers at the v2 docs for setup questions. For reference when troubleshooting, the agent now runs with the following configuration.

settings of bagaf-bawip:
[aldax]
port = 5000
region = south-4
host = aldax.brasklabs.corp
team = brivan
timeout_ms = 2000
retries = 2

Subject: Pooler cut-over complete — Brindlewick orders-api

Team,

The cut-over from direct Postgres connections to the new Quillgate pooler finished at 02:40. All orders-api pods on the Marrow cluster now route through the pooler; old direct-connect secrets were revoked an hour later. Connection counts dropped from ~900 to ~120 as expected, and p95 query latency is flat. If you see pool exhaustion alerts overnight, bounce the pooler deployment before escalating. The active configuration for the pooler is as follows.

deployment values, yageg-hahig:
WENAEL_HOST=wenael.tolvaqlabs.internal
WENAEL_PORT=4000

Dispatch desk,

The batch of certified calibration weights for the Merrowfield lab is packed in two foam-lined crates, marked fragile, staged by the inspection cage. Each crate carries its calibration certificate in a sleeve on the lid; these must travel with the weights or the lab will reject the delivery. Kestrel Freight collects Friday between 08:00 and 09:00. Please confirm crate seals are intact before release and note times in the log. The hand-over instruction for the courier is given below.

drop instructions, hahip-badug: the quenox ralath courier leaves the kaseth fraiel rusiel tameth belys istdor ralion giliel ledger at gate 7830 under passcode 165413